Tathawade is a locality in the city of Pune, located in the western part of Maharashtra state in India. In recent years, Tathawade has emerged as a developing residential real estate market due to its proximity to major employment hubs, good connectivity to other parts of Pune, and availability of affordable housing options.

One of the major reasons for the growth of Tathawade's real estate market is its strategic location. Tathawade is located close to the Hinjewadi IT Park, which is one of the largest IT hubs in Pune, and is home to several multinational companies. The locality is also well-connected to other major employment hubs in the city, such as Baner, Aundh, and Wakad.

Another factor contributing to Tathawade's growth as a residential real estate market is the availability of affordable housing options. The locality offers a range of housing options, including apartments, villas, and plots, at prices that are relatively lower than other established residential areas in Pune.

Tathawade is also home to several educational institutions, including the prestigious Indian Institute of Science Education and Research (IISER), which has further contributed to the area's growth. The presence of quality education institutions has made Tathawade an attractive location for families with children.

Tathawade is also well-connected to other parts of Pune through major arterial roads such as the Mumbai-Pune Expressway and the Pune-Bangalore Highway. The locality is located around 20 kilometers from the Pune railway station and around 25 kilometers from the Pune airport.
